Real-World Applications

Let me share a concrete example. Imagine you're an indie game developer working on a fantasy RPG. You need a detailed treasure chest that opens with an animation. With this course, you'll learn to:

  1. Model the chest using box modeling and boolean modifiers.
  2. Add wood and metal textures using PBR materials.
  3. Create a UV map so the textures align correctly.
  4. Rig the lid with an armature and animate it opening.
  5. Export the final asset to Unity with correct scale and materials.

This entire workflow is covered in the course. By the end, you won't just know theory—you'll have a portfolio of assets you built yourself.

Why Blender?

Blender is the world's leading open-source 3D creation suite. It's used by professionals at Disney, Pixar, and NASA. In 2024, over 14 million people downloaded Blender, and its community is among the most active in tech. The software is free, powerful, and constantly updated. Learning Blender opens doors to careers in game design, film VFX, product visualization, and even scientific visualization.
